World #1 Team USA (2-1) defeated world #12 Czech Republic (1-2), 119-84 in the preliminary round to finished 2nd in Group A behind France and advances to the quarterfinals of the Men's Basketball 2020 Tokyo Olympics on Saturday at the Saitama Super Arena in Saitama, Japan.
Five Team USA players finished in double figures with Jayson Tatum leading the way with 27 points (10/16 FG, 5/9 3PT), 2 rebounds, 2 blocks and 1 assist. Kevin Durant finished with 23 points (8/11 FG, 4/7 3PT) with 8 rebounds, 6 assists and 1 block while Zach Lavine added 13 points on 5-of-7 shooting with 5 assists, 2 rebounds and 1 steal.

The Scores:
USA 119 - Tatum 27, Durant 23, Lavine 13, Holiday 11, McGee 10, Green 8, Lillard 8, Middleton 8, Adebayo 6, Booker 5, Grant 0, Johnson 0.
CZECH REPUBLIC 84 - Schilb 17, Balvin 15, Vesely 13, Satoransky 12, Jelinek 7, Palyza 7, Auda 6, Sehnal 5, Bohacik 2, Peterka 0, Sirina 0, Vyoral 0.
Quarters: 18-25, 47-43, 82-60, 119-84. [FULL GAME STATS]
